草庐IT

内置RTSP

全部标签

android - 如何使用 LibVLC for Android 拍摄 RTSP 流的快照

我在Android应用程序中使用libVLC进行RTSP流式传输。由于视频是通过SurfaceView加载的在libVLC中,我们不能直接拍摄快照。那么如何使用LibVLCforAndroid支持快照功能呢?一种解决方案是通过TextureView加载视频.我们可以使用getBitmap函数使用函数getBitmap()获取当前播放视频的快照。.如何在libVLC中添加对textureView的支持?我已经浏览了源代码VLC。我找到了这个文件snapshot.c.是否可以使用它在Android中启用快照功能? 最佳答案 libVLC

内置功率 MOSFET 的高频同步整流降压开关变换器

一、基本描述MP2315是一款内置功率MOSFET的高频同步整流降压开关变换器。它提供了非常紧凑的解决方案,在宽输入范围内可实现3A连续输出电流,具有出色的负载和线性调整率。MP2315在输出电流负载范围内采用同步工作模式以达到高效率。其电流控制模式提供了快速瞬态响应,并使环路更易稳定。全方位保护功能包括过流保护(OCP)和过温关断保护。MP2315最大限度地减少了现有标准外部元器件的使用,采用节省空间的8-pinTSOT23封装。二、基本特性宽工作输入电压范围:4.5V至24V3A负载电流内置90mΩ/40mΩ低导通电阻功率MOSFETs低静态电流高效同步工作模式500kHz固定开关频率20

Springboot内置Tomcat线程数优化

 Springboot内置Tomcat线程数优化#等待队列长度,默认100。队列也做缓冲池用,但也不能无限长,不但消耗内存,而且出队入队也消耗CPUserver.tomcat.accept-count=1000#最大工作线程数,默认200。(4核8g内存,线程数800,一般是核数*200。操作系统做线程之间的切换调度是有系统开销的,所以不是越多越好。)server.tomcat.max-threads=800#最小工作空闲线程数,默认10。(适当增大一些,以便应对突然增长的访问量)server.tomcat.min-spare-threads=100#最大连接数,默认为10000server.

android - 从内置的 Android 样式中获取主题属性

给定一个以AppTheme为主题的上下文(如下所示),是否可以在不引用R.style的情况下以编程方式获取颜色#ff11cc00。MyButtonStyle、R.style.AppTheme或android.R.style.Theme_Light?目标是获取由主题设置的按钮文本颜色,而不绑定(bind)到特定主题或应用程序声明的资源。使用android.R.style.Widget_Button和android.R.attr.textColor没问题。@style/MyButtonStyle#ff11cc00 最佳答案 尝试以下操作

android - 如何使用 MediaCodec 解码来自 RTSP 服务器的数据?

我在MediaExtractor类中尝试了setDataSource(),但它不适用于RTSP路径。我可以对MediaPlayer类使用相同的路径并且它有效,但对我来说使用MediaCodec类非常重要。我认为Android没有任何我可以使用的RTSPAPI,我也找不到任何适用于Android的RTSP库。有没有一种相对简单的方法可以将来自RTSP服务器的视频流提供给MediaCodec类? 最佳答案 没有简单的方法。我最终使用了这个项目:https://code.google.com/p/android-rtsp-client/用

android - android 有内置的 PDF 查看器吗?

我最近听说它被包含在Froyo中,我想知道这是否属实。如果有,那将对我的应用创意有很大帮助。 最佳答案 您可能指的是AdobeReader,可免费用于Android2.1+。一些设备还预装了其他应用程序来渲染pdf文件。看这个question关于如何从您的应用程序打开默认的pdf查看器。 关于android-android有内置的PDF查看器吗?,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/que

一套rk3588 rtsp服务器推流的 github 方案及记录 -01

我不生产代码,我只是代码的搬运工,相信我,看完这个文章你的图片一定能变成流媒体推出去。诉求:使用opencv拉流,转成bgr数据,需要把处理后的数据(BGR)编码成264,然后推流推出去,相当于直播(实时编码)播放器超低延迟的RTSP播放器https://github.com/tsingsee/EasyPlayer-RTSP-Win青犀的一个播放器,直接下他的EasyPlayer-RTSP-Win用来测试就行。划重点,超低延时,我整体方案的延时大概是600-700ms,使用海康相机,rtsp拉流,做了yolo处理,再推出去,有编码,有解码,vlc的延时设置低了就回卡帧,Gop已经改成5了还是卡

web播放rtsp流视频,使用webrtc毫秒级延迟

目录一、zlmediakit环境搭建和编译1)、下载zlmediakit2)、安装依赖3)、编译webrtc4)、启动zlmediakit二、播放webrtc视频1)、动态添加拉流代理2)、播放视频 三、嵌入到自己的vue项目中。1)、拷贝demo到自己的vue项目中2)、mkcert生成证书背景:需要在web应用中播放摄像头的rtsp流视频,并且延迟需要做到1秒以内。试过网上很多方法,都不能做到1秒内的延迟,可能有这种方案,只是我还没找到。所以我尝试了使用zlmediakit的webrtc功能进行播放。效果不错,视频画面很实时,目前只做了初步尝试,实际应用还需要研究。下面是我的步骤: 系统:

利用IntelliJ IDEA内置Git插件,轻松使用Github

GitHub已成为协作和社区参与的标准平台。它提供了易于使用的界面,支持协作,并能够帮助开发人员跟踪自己的贡献。在GitHub上,你以通过Web、终端和应用程序等多种接口进行操作。然而,与GitHub一起使用集成开发环境(IDE)是最受欢迎的方式,其中IntelliJIDEA是一款备受推崇的选择。本文分享如何使用IntelliJIDEA来处理本地代码库并与GitHub进行协作。1为什么选择IDEIDE是一种用于编写代码、构建可执行文件和调试软件的软件应用程序。GitHub是供开发人员使用的协作平台。把IDE与GitHub结合使用,可以分享和收集对你所创建的内容的反馈。2为什么选择Intelli

android - 使用 Gstreamer 或 ffmpeg 在 Android 上创建 rtsp 客户端

我想在android上流式传输rtsp流,我终于来了结论是我不能使用androidAPI的MediaPlayer、Videoview等,因为延迟对我来说是个大问题。我需要Gstreamer或ffmpeg客户端能否提供我读到Gstreamer比ffmpeg高一级并使用ffmpeg编解码器工作。我想知道哪个更容易用于创建android客户端。在Gstreamer上工作或直接在ffmpeg上工作。如果我使用Gstreamerandroid客户端,是否还必须使用Gstreamer服务器来流式传输数据?目前我正在使用Live555RTSP服务器流数据 最佳答案